Whiting: No concerns over legality of Ferrari engines

Sebastian Vettel Formula 1 race director Charlie Whiting says that the FIA is ‘entirely satisfied’ with Ferrari’s engines despite rivals raising questions about a recent upturn in performance. Ferrari won the British Grand Prix and Sebastian Vettel was leading last weekend’s German Grand Prix before he crashed out in slippery conditions. The power-dependent nature of both circuits had been expected to suit Mercedes, the championship’s benchmark team during the hybrid era, and the Scuderia’s pace therefore raised eyebrows within the paddock.
